We installed JM1, balanced it and aligned it. A beam dump was placed behind it though we could not see the transmission with 1W input.
After this, JAC locked with RF without any problem though the input was wobbly when the purge was up.
We searched for unexpected ghost beams (also with 1W input) and didn't find any.
We uninstalled many (but not all) temporary dog clamps and irises.
We revisited the IMC alignment because it's been off in PIT since Thursday or Friday. We locked JAC using dither (because we wanted to turn down the purge air). We enabled the IMC WFS just for MC optics and steered JM3, but weren't able to center the MC2 trans. Steering JM3 just made the IMC transmission worse while making not much impact on the desired degree of freedon (JM3 PIT -> MC2 trans YAW, JAM3 YAW -> MC2 trans PIT).
Tomorrow, we'll revisit the IMC alignment. We'll also measure the power coming into JAC TRANS PD as well as the actual transmission of JAC while locking it with RF so we can use JAC trans PD as the measure of the power into HAM1.
